Summary

This is an introduction to the mathematical basis of finite element analysis as applied to vibrating systems. Finite element analysis is a technique that is very important in modeling the response of structures to dynamic loads. Although this book assumes no previous knowledge of finite element methods, those who do have knowledge will still find the book to be useful. It can be utilised by aeronautical, civil, mechanical, and structural engineers as well as naval architects. This second edition includes information on the many developments that have taken place over the last twenty years. Existing chapters have been expanded where necessary, and three new chapters have been included that discuss the vibration of shells and multi-layered elements and provide an introduction to the hierarchical finite element method.

Table of Contents

Formulation of the equations of motion
Element energy functions
Introduction to the finite element displacement method
In-plane vibration of plates
Vibration of solids
Flexural vibration of plates
Vibration of stiffened plates and folded plate structures
Vibration of shells
Vibration of laminated plates and shells
Hierarchical finite element method
Analysis of free vibration
Forced response
Forced response II
Computer analysis technique
